
8-bit, 1-channel analog-to-digital converter (ADC) with 8 analog inputs and a parallel interface. Features 1.25 LSB INL, unipolar polarity, and a sampling rate of 10 kS/s. Operates from a 4.5V to 6V supply voltage, with a typical operating voltage of 5V. Packaged in a 28-pin PLCC with tin, matte contact plating, suitable for surface mounting. Extended operating temperature range from -40°C to 85°C.
